Ending with Clarity: The Meaning of the Period
A well-placed period is more than just a punctuation mark; it's a powerful tool that can modify the tone of your writing. By inserting a period at the end of a sentence, you signal to the reader that a complete thought has been communicated. This feeling of finality allows for a distinct separation between ideas, making your writing more accessible.
Without periods, text can look like a unbroken stream of copyright, making confusion and boredom. Periods provide the necessary organization for your writing to progress logically and effectively.
They are essential for conveying accuracy in your communication.

Polishing the Art of Ending Sentences
A well-crafted sentence is a symphony of copyright, and its ending functions as the final crescendo. It's where you leave your impact on the reader, guiding their thoughts and feelings forward. However, many writers stumble when it comes to sentence endings. They lapse into predictable structures, generating sentences that are flat.
But mastering the art of ending sentences can't be a daunting task. With a little awareness, you can transform your writing, making each sentence a powerful and memorable experience for your readers.
Here are several key strategies to consider:
* Explore with different types of punctuation. A period is often the obvious choice, but a semicolon, colon, or even an em dash can add a unique feel to your sentence.
* Don't be afraid to end with a strong verb. A powerful verb can leave a lasting impression on the reader, making that your sentence sticks in their mind.
* Reflect on the overall tone you want to create. A formal tone may call for a brief ending, while a more conversational tone can benefit a more lengthy finish.
By embracing these tips, you can hone the art of ending sentences and enhance your writing to new heights.
